HarmonyOS鸿蒙Next中代码如何跳转到第三方应用

HarmonyOS鸿蒙Next中代码如何跳转到第三方应用 以前安卓可以获取到当前界面的activity,然后就能跳转到对应APP的界面,但是鸿蒙APP跳转到第三方安卓APP咋搞?

3 回复

用下列代码试试:

Intent intent = new Intent(); intent.addFlags(Intent.FLAG_NOT_OHOS_COMPONENT); //第三方应用 ElementName element = new ElementName("", “com.example.xxxx”, “com.example.xxx.XXXActivity”); intent.setElement(element); startAbilityForResult(intent, XXXAbility.xxxxxxx);

更多关于HarmonyOS鸿蒙Next中代码如何跳转到第三方应用的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html


好的,谢谢了,我试试,

在HarmonyOS鸿蒙Next中,可以通过Intent实现跳转到第三方应用。首先,创建Intent对象并设置目标应用的actionuri,然后调用startAbility(intent)方法启动目标应用。例如:

Intent intent = new Intent();
intent.setAction("com.example.ACTION_START");
intent.setUri("example://app");
startAbility(intent);

确保目标应用已安装且支持相应的actionuri

回到顶部